Fix NoVote/NoPreference on LayerHistory

Previous CL ag/30285441 was supposed to allow game default override if
the layervote is simply "NoPreference" category. However there was a bug
with the CL.

This CL fixes this and also removes the early skip of NoVote, in order
for explicit NoVote layers to not affect frame rate scoring even if
surface has drawing.
